/**
The callback function to send request.
@param[in] This Pointer to the EFI_BLUETOOTH_ATTRIBUTE_PROTOCOL instance.
@param[in] Data Data received. The first byte is the attribute opcode, followed by opcode specific
fields. See Bluetooth specification, Vol 3, Part F, Attribute Protocol. It might be a
normal RESPONSE message, or ERROR RESPONSE messag
@param[in] DataLength The length of Data in bytes.
@param[in] Context The context passed from the callback registration request.
@retval EFI_SUCCESS The callback function complete successfully.
**/
typedef
EFI_STATUS
(EFIAPI *EFI_BLUETOOTH_ATTRIBUTE_CALLBACK_FUNCTION) (
IN EFI_BLUETOOTH_ATTRIBUTE_PROTOCOL *This,
IN VOID *Data,
IN UINTN DataLength,
IN VOID *Context
);
/**
Send a "REQUEST" or "COMMAND" message to remote server and receive a "RESPONSE" message
for "REQUEST" from remote server according to Bluetooth attribute protocol data unit(PDU).
@param[in] This Pointer to the EFI_BLUETOOTH_ATTRIBUTE_PROTOCOL instance.
@param[in] Data Data of a REQUEST or COMMAND message. The first byte is the attribute PDU
related opcode, followed by opcode specific fields. See Bluetooth specification,
Vol 3, Part F, Attribute Protocol.
@param[in] DataLength The length of Data in bytes.
@param[in] Callback Callback function to notify the RESPONSE is received to the caller, with the
response buffer. Caller must check the response buffer content to know if the
request action is success or fail. It may be NULL if the data is a COMMAND.
@param[in] Context Data passed into Callback function. It is optional parameter and may be NULL.
@retval EFI_SUCCESS The request is sent successfully.
@retval EFI_INVALID_PARAMETER One or more parameters are invalid due to following conditions:
- The Buffer is NULL.
- The BufferLength is 0.
- The opcode in Buffer is not a valid OPCODE according to Bluetooth specification.
- The Callback is NULL.
@retval EFI_DEVICE_ERROR Sending the request failed due to the host controller or the device error.
@retval EFI_NOT_READY A GATT operation is already underway for this device.
@retval EFI_UNSUPPORTED The attribute does not support the corresponding operation.
**/
typedef
EFI_STATUS
(EFIAPI *EFI_BLUETOOTH_ATTRIBUTE_SEND_REQUEST) (
IN EFI_BLUETOOTH_ATTRIBUTE_PROTOCOL *This,
IN VOID *Data,
IN UINTN DataLength,
IN EFI_BLUETOOTH_ATTRIBUTE_CALLBACK_FUNCTION Callback,
IN VOID *Context
);
/**
Register or unregister a server initiated message, such as NOTIFICATION or INDICATION, on a
characteristic value on remote server.
@param[in] This Pointer to the EFI_BLUETOOTH_ATTRIBUTE_PROTOCOL instance.
@param[in] CallbackParameter The parameter of the callback.
@param[in] Callback Callback function for server initiated attribute protocol. NULL callback
function means unregister the server initiated callback.
@param[in] Context Data passed into Callback function. It is optional parameter and may be NULL.
@retval EFI_SUCCESS The callback function is registered or unregistered successfully
@retval EFI_INVALID_PARAMETER The attribute opcode is not server initiated message opcode. See
Bluetooth specification, Vol 3, Part F, Attribute Protocol.
@retval EFI_ALREADY_STARTED A callback function is already registered on the same attribute
opcode and attribute handle, when the Callback is not NULL.
@retval EFI_NOT_STARTED A callback function is not registered on the same attribute opcode
and attribute handle, when the Callback is NULL.
@retval EFI_NOT_READY A GATT operation is already underway for this device.
@retval EFI_UNSUPPORTED The attribute does not support notification.
**/
typedef
EFI_STATUS
(EFIAPI *EFI_BLUETOOTH_ATTRIBUTE_REGISTER_FOR_SERVER_NOTIFICATION)(
IN EFI_BLUETOOTH_ATTRIBUTE_PROTOCOL *This,
IN EFI_BLUETOOTH_ATTRIBUTE_CALLBACK_PARAMETER *CallbackParameter,
IN EFI_BLUETOOTH_ATTRIBUTE_CALLBACK_FUNCTION Callback,
IN VOID *Context
);
/**
Get Bluetooth discovered service information.
@param[in] This Pointer to the EFI_BLUETOOTH_ATTRIBUTE_PROTOCOL instance.
@param[out] ServiceInfoSize A pointer to the size, in bytes, of the ServiceInfo buffer.
@param[out] ServiceInfo A pointer to a callee allocated buffer that returns Bluetooth
discovered service information. Callee allocates this buffer by
using EFI Boot Service AllocatePool().
@retval EFI_SUCCESS The Bluetooth discovered service information is returned successfully.
@retval EFI_DEVICE_ERROR A hardware error occurred trying to retrieve the Bluetooth discovered
service information.
**/
typedef
EFI_STATUS
(EFIAPI *EFI_BLUETOOTH_ATTRIBUTE_GET_SERVICE_INFO)(
IN EFI_BLUETOOTH_ATTRIBUTE_PROTOCOL *This,
OUT UINTN *ServiceInfoSize,
OUT VOID **ServiceInfo
);
/**
Get Bluetooth device information.
@param[in] This Pointer to the EFI_BLUETOOTH_ATTRIBUTE_PROTOCOL instance.
@param[out] DeviceInfoSize A pointer to the size, in bytes, of the DeviceInfo buffer.
@param[out] DeviceInfo A pointer to a callee allocated buffer that returns Bluetooth
device information. Callee allocates this buffer by using EFI Boot
Service AllocatePool(). If this device is Bluetooth classic
device, EFI_BLUETOOTH_DEVICE_INFO should be used. If
this device is Bluetooth LE device, EFI_BLUETOOTH_LE_DEVICE_INFO
should be used.
@retval EFI_SUCCESS The Bluetooth device information is returned successfully.
@retval EFI_DEVICE_ERROR A hardware error occurred trying to retrieve the Bluetooth device
information
**/
typedef
EFI_STATUS
(EFIAPI *EFI_BLUETOOTH_ATTRIBUTE_GET_DEVICE_INFO)(
IN EFI_BLUETOOTH_ATTRIBUTE_PROTOCOL *This,
OUT UINTN *DeviceInfoSize,
OUT VOID **DeviceInfo
);
